ARKADELPHIA – The fourth-ranked Ouachita Baptist University football team is set for its first in-state road trip of the season this Saturday, September 23 against the Arkansas-Monticello Boll Weevils.
Kickoff this Saturday is set for 6 p.m. at Willis "Convoy" Leslie Cotton Boll Stadium in Monticello. The game can be heard live on the Ouachita Football Network on affiliate stations statewide. Links to live video, live audio, and live stats can be accessed at

Ouachita is coming off a 52-24 win Southern Arkansas this past Saturday at home. The Tigers are one of 34 teams at the NCAA Division II level to still be undefeated through the first three weeks of the 2023 season.
The Weevils are 2-1 following their first loss of the season last Saturday on the road against Harding by a final score of 59-19.
Saturday's game is the 82nd meeting between Ouachita and UAM in football in a series that dates to the 1913 season. It is the third longest rivalry for Ouachita, trailing only Henderson State (95) and Arkansas Tech (86). Ouachita leads the all-time series 47-33-1 and is 10-1 against the Weevils since both schools became charter members of the Great American Conference in 2011.
